Khamseen: Islamic Art History Online offers short-form presentations and glossary term definitions to support teaching, learning, and research in Islamic art and related fields. Since the website’s launch in Fall 2020, we have regularly added new presentations. While the PhD has been a requirement for submission until now, Khamseen is pleased to announce the launch of a new initiative: the Khamseen Graduate Student Presentation Award

 

We invite PhD candidates (ABD) to submit short (10-12 minute) video presentations for consideration. The winning applicant(s) will work with our team to revise and publish their short video presentation(s), which then will be featured on the Khamseen website. In addition, each awardee will receive a $500 honorarium upon the presentation’s official launch. Applications are due March 1, 2022 and decisions will be announced on April 1, 2022.

 

Submission Guidelines:

Applications due: March 1, 2022

Notification of decisions: April 1, 2022

Eligibility: PhD candidates (ABD) enrolled in a degree-granting program in Islamic art and allied fields. We do not accept applications from undergraduate or Masters students.

Application procedures: Candidates submit a short-form presentation, whose format must follow the production guidelines provided here. Additionally, applications should include: a 3-5 sentence summary, a 2-page CV, and a note of support from a PhD advisor or dissertation committee member. 

Please submit the short-form presentation as an MP4 and the application materials as a single PDF to TeamKhamseen@umich.edu; notes of support by advisors and queries by candidates also should be sent to TeamKhamseen@umich.edu.
